Our verdict is Benign. The variant received -14 ACMG points: 0P and 14B. BP4_StrongBP6_ModerateBA1
The NM_001377265.1(MAPT):c.-17-322C>T vari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.345 in 151,904 control chromosomes in the GnomAD database, including 10,831 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★).

MAPT (HGNC:6893): (microtubule associated protein tau) This gene encodes the microtubule-associated protein tau (MAPT) whose transcript undergoes complex, regulated alternative splicing, giving rise to several mRNA species. MAPT transcripts are differentially expressed in the nervous system, depending on stage of neuronal maturation and neuron type. MAPT gene mutations have been associated with several neurodegenerative disorders such as Alzheimer's disease, Pick's disease, frontotemporal dementia, cortico-basal degeneration and progressive supranuclear palsy.
